			<description><![CDATA[As a member of the WSU team currently studying abroad and unable to play this season I’m sure you can understand my complete disgust at this article and at several of you people commenting on here. The first thing you should understand is that we are college students and as a general rule we are poor and cannot afford to pull a plane ticket out of thin air. Due to the fact that we are a young club we have no alumnae support, and as we have been attending nationals for the previous two years we have had no time to build up the funds to send us to post season play because we are repaying previous loans. My teammates worked hundreds (yes I meant hundreds) of hours in fundraising time this year to pay off our debts from last season, and had only a short amount of time to then begin to fund for this year. We are predominantly reliant on our university for support, which was not given.]]></description>

			<description><![CDATA[@Lisa - Regionalization would not have "helped" SCU as they DID travel at great expense to the players, families, and coaches. In fact, 2 weeks prior, SCU traveled 900+ miles to play in the regionals and due to a late ineligibility ruling against one of the other teams, ended up only playing 1 game! I can never subscribe to the theory that a team should be turned away from a tournament because they "might" get injured. Let's consider a scenario under your thinking - SCU lose players in the week leading up to the 16s, they phone and withdraw. Who takes their place, the team that weren't eligible for the game that SCU didn't get to play in Washington? Another team from another region, who'd have to organize and fund a last minute trip to San Diego? I think in reality, had SCU pleased you and called off, then Shippensburg would be added to the list of "harmed" teams because they would have had no opponent on Saturday.]]></description>
